AT&T wireless coverage in Delaware, NJ 07833, stands out with impressive performance metrics, making it a reliable choice for local residents. With a robust median download speed of 65.0 Mbps and an upload speed of 22.4 Mbps, users can enjoy smooth streaming and efficient online activities. The network boasts an exceptional coverage rate of 98.96%, contributing to a total coverage area reaching 99.21%, all while maintaining a median latency of just 37 ms for quick response times.

We use FCC data on AT&T coverage in Delaware, NJ and crowdsourced insights to provide accurate network information.
